Gentoo Linux Security Advisory GLSA 202401-19
-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-
https://security.gentoo.org/
-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

Severity: Normal
Title: Opera: Multiple Vulnerabilities
Date: January 15, 2024
Bugs: #750929
ID: 202401-19

-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-

Synopsis
=======
Multiple vulnerabilities have been found in Opera, the worst of which
can lead to remote code execution.

Background
=========
Opera is a fast web browser that is available free of charge.

Affected packages
================
Package Vulnerable Unaffected
--------------------- --------------- ----------------
www-client/opera < 73.0.3856.284 >= 73.0.3856.284
www-client/opera-beta < 73.0.3856.284 >= 73.0.3856.284

Description
==========
Multiple vulnerabilities have been discovered in Opera. Please review
the CVE identifiers referenced below for details.

Impact
=====
Please review the referenced CVE identifiers for details.

Workaround
=========
There is no known workaround at this time.

Resolution
=========
All Opera users should upgrade to the latest version:

# emerge --sync
# em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=www-client/opera-73.0.3856.284"





All Opera users should upgrade to the latest version:

# emerge --sync
# em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=www-client/opera-beta-73.0.3856.284"
